Competition success for U15 rugby team


U15 rugby team with the trophy they won at the AKS Lytham Sevens Tournament

The U15 rugby 7s are smashing it on the pitch, picking up the top prize at both the AKS Lytham Tournament and the Dean Schofield Cup.

At the AKS Lytham competition the team topped their group with strong victories against Lytham High School (29-12), Wirral Grammar School (19-12) and Birkenhead School (33-10).

They saw off Bolton School in a close semi-final (21-19) before turning in their best performance of the day and defeating Lancaster Royal Grammar School 33-5 in the final.

At the Dean Schofield Cup held at Audenshaw School the boys went through as Group A winners after bagging victories against Lymm High School, Calday Grange Grammar School and St Edward’s College.

A 28-12 semi-final win against Wilmslow High School set up a title decider against Lancaster Royal Grammar School. SGS had a 17-7 lead going into the break and in the second period they took further control and picked up three quick scores to put the final out of reach.
